What are the characteristics of optical fiber cable engineering

Optical fiber cable engineering includes the design, planning, deployment, and maintenance of fiber-optic communication networks to ensure high-speed, reliable data transmission.

Core Components of Optical Fiber Cable Engineering

1. Project Planning and Network Design Engineering begins with thorough planning, which involves defining the network's purpose, target performance, and coverage area. Engineers select appropriate fiber types, such as Single-Mode Fiber (SMF) for long distances or Multi-Mode Fiber (MMF) for shorter runs, and evaluate compatibility with existing infrastructure. Route planning, regulatory compliance, cost estimation, and project scheduling are also critical steps to ensure efficient deployment and future scalability . 2. Cable Selection and Procurement Choosing the right optical fiber cable involves considering core and cladding materials, refractive index, mode of propagation, and environmental protection. Coatings and protective sheaths are selected based on installation conditions, such as indoor, outdoor, or aerial deployment. Engineers also procure necessary components like splice enclosures, connectors, and splitters . 3. Installation and Construction Deployment includes trenching, conduit installation, aerial or direct-burial placement, and careful handling to prevent fiber damage. Proper bending radius, tension limits, and environmental protection are maintained to preserve signal integrity. Splicing and termination are performed to connect fibers with minimal loss, and testing ensures compliance with performance standards . 4. Testing and Verification Engineers perform optical time-domain reflectometry (OTDR), insertion loss, and continuity tests to verify signal quality and detect faults. This ensures the network meets design specifications and can handle expected data loads . 5. Maintenance and Upgrades Ongoing maintenance includes monitoring network performance, repairing damaged fibers, and upgrading components to support higher bandwidth or new technologies. Preventive measures, such as protective enclosures and environmental monitoring, extend the network's lifespan .

Additional Considerations

  • Modal Behavior and Core Size: Single-mode fibers preserve pulse shape over long distances, while multimode fibers allow multiple light paths for short-distance applications .
  • Environmental Protection: Cables may include water-blocking layers, armored sheaths, or UV-resistant coatings depending on deployment conditions .
  • Integration with Active Equipment: Fiber networks are designed to interface with switches, routers, and optical transceivers, ensuring end-to-end connectivity . Optical fiber cable engineering is therefore a multidisciplinary process combining materials science, civil engineering, network design, and telecommunications expertise to build robust, high-performance communication systems.
